Media and Publicity 2009 - 2014 


Augmented Reality Art: From an Emerging Technology to a Novel Creative Medium (2014)

My work mentioned in the first academic book written about augmented reality art. 

"Currently, some artists praise augmented reality painting and sculpture as the future of these art forms, but they are doing this on their websites and blogs rather than in academic papers (though with some excellent and convincing examples of their AR artworks). The blog entry 'The Future of Painting?' (2013) by Trevor Jones and the web-page and video by Ian Hutchinson are particularly worthy of note."

The Scotsman (2012)

Meet the man making art from QR codes

"One of Jones’s paintings, Eardley, is an abstract image using a distinctly Joan Eardley-esque palette. On the surface it works simply as a modern-day tribute to one of the greatest Scottish artists of the 20th century. Scan it with your smartphone, however, and you will be transported to the website scottishabstract.com."

The Scotsman (2010)

Interview: Trevor Jones - An artist with a startling take on popular music

"Everyone who's heard the song more than once will know what it sounds like, but what does it look like? Well, if you're Edinburgh-based artist Trevor Jones, it's a solid wall of white and gray colliding with a confused mass of blues, purples and pinks, all underpinned by a vivid block of orange."
